普通docker build命令在本地创建映像,并且不会自动推送到注册表。是否可以使用 Gradle 插件对 jib 执行相同的操作?
gradle jibDockerBuild构建并推送到本地 Docker 引擎(守护进程)。
然而,由于 Docker 引擎 API 的功能有限,与直接构建并推送到注册表相比,jibDockerBuildfollowed 的效率非常低。同样,如果您在开发过程中进行小的增量更改并且您有很大的基础映像或依赖项,则 其次 甚至可能比. 这是因为只能上传那些发生更改的图层(无论图层的顺序如何)。docker pushgradle jibgradle jibdocker pullgradle jibDockerBuildgradle jib
仅供参考,gradle jibBuildTar这是另一个 Jib 任务,用于创建本地映像 tarball(OCI 或 Docker 格式)。
| 归档时间: |
|
| 查看次数: |
2653 次 |
| 最近记录: |